**Q: The roof-terrace door keeps jamming — what do I do?**

The terrace door at Larkfield Tower swells in damp weather and the latch sticks. Don't force it; push firmly at the top corner while turning the handle. Facilities has a repair scheduled, but until then the door stays on keypad-only mode. To release the latch, enter the terrace code:

staff pass of baweg-badup = bdg-UJ-3

## Deployment

The Furrowlink telemetry gateway ingests CAN-bus data from field units and relays it to the Harvest Analytics cluster. Deploy it only on the edge nodes provisioned by the Tillage team, and verify clock sync before first boot. Once the unit enrolls, apply the gateway configuration shown below.

config for tagaf-bawif:
[norok]
host = norok.ordinworks.local
user = norok_svc
database = norok_prod

# Break-Glass: CompactKite Log Compaction

Hey reviewer — if compaction on the Ferrow message queue wedges and on-call can't reach the admin plane, break-glass applies. Grab the emergency operator role, pause compaction on the stuck partition, and file an incident note within an hour. Unsealing the emergency credential bundle requires the recovery passphrase shown directly below.

unlock words, kajog-bahif: wendor-praael-ralys-julvan-kasath-kelys-wenmir-wenius-julax